开发者社区> 问答> 正文

AnalyticDB for MySQL中为什么查询返回的结果排序每次都不同

已解决

AnalyticDB for MySQL中为什么查询返回的结果排序每次都不同

展开
收起
提个问题 2024-06-13 10:06:41 49 0
1 条回答
写回答
取消 提交回答
  • 开发者社区问答官方账号
    官方回答
    采纳回答
    AnalyticDB MySQL 是分布式的查询引擎,查询语义没有排序(order by)的话,返回的结果顺序是不保证每次都一致的。另外,如果查询中包含 group by 的话,请检查 select 中的列是否有即没有聚合函数,也不在 group by 中的字段,这类字段会随机返回一个值,会导致查询结果中的这类字段每次不同。
    2024-06-13 10:06:42
    赞同 1 展开评论 打赏
问答排行榜
最热
最新

相关电子书

更多
搭建电商项目架构连接MySQL 立即下载
搭建4层电商项目架构,实战连接MySQL 立即下载
PolarDB MySQL引擎重磅功能及产品能力盛大发布 立即下载

相关镜像